Udupi restroom video: Case handed over to CID, says Karnataka CM Siddaramaiah

Published on: Aug 08, 2023 05:04 PM IST

Karnataka CM Siddaramaiah on Monday handed over the Udupi secret video recording case to the CID, saying that the case has become “sensitive”.

Karnataka Chief Minister Siddaramaiah on Monday announced that the Udupi restroom video incident, that took place in late July, will be probed by the Crime Investigation Department (CID). The incident pertains to a controversy that erupted after three girl students studying an optometry course in a college in Udupi were suspended after they allegedly videographed a fellow student in the restroom.
